Prayers of the People December 8, 2024

These are the Prayers of the People that will be used during church this week. We encourage you to use them as part of your personal prayers this week.

The congregational response is “Come, great redeemer, come”.

I am confident of this, that the one who began a good work among you will bring it to completion by the day of Jesus Christ. Prepare your hearts for his arrival, praying,

Fill the valleys, make low the hills; Come, great redeemer, come.

Merciful God, increase our love to overflowing. Make your Church pure and blameless that we may greet with joy the coming of our Lord Jesus Christ. May we be reminded to slow our pace and our obligations to allow ourselves to feel the anticipation of the Advent season.

Fill the valleys, make low the hills; Come, great redeemer, come.

Merciful God, we long for the light of hope to break into our world, to shine on those who dwell in darkness and the shadow of death, to guide us into the way of peace. 

Fill the valleys, make low the hills;  Come, great redeemer, come.
